About Longbranch Recovery and Wellness Jonesboro
Located near I-555 in Jonesboro, Longbranch Recovery and Wellness offers a 4–6 week intensive outpatient program (IOP) for adults facing substance use disorders and co-occurring mental health concerns. Accredited by both the Joint Commission and CARF, Longbranch accepts most major insurance plans.
Longbranch’s team of licensed mental health professionals offers holistic care, addressing addiction’s physical, mental, and emotional impacts. Clients receive personalized treatment plans and engage in at least 10 hours of individual and group therapy weekly.
